Business of Seanad

I have received notice from Senator Denis Landy that, on the motion for the Adjournment of the House today, he proposes to raise the following matter:

The need for the Minister for Defence to reconsider the closing down of the Reserve Defence Force base in Clonmel, County Tipperary and to relocate it to the old Kickham Army barracks; and if he will outline the cost of transporting RDF staff to and from Cork several times a week.

I have also received notice from Senator Lorraine Higgins of the following matter:

To ask the Minister for the Environment, Community and Local Government if he will update the House with regard to the registration numbers of the wastewater treatment systems under the Water Services (Amendment) Act 2012; and if he will indicate if he is willing to provide financial support for low income families for remediation works which may be necessary following an inspection under the said Act.

I have also received notice from Senator Mary Moran of the following matter:

To ask the Minister for Education and Skills to address the issue of a ten year old boy (details supplied) who suffers from Down's syndrome, arthritis, Down's arthropathy, sleep apnoea and hearing loss, who is not at school owing to parental concerns and has been refused access to home tuition.

I regard the matters raised by the Senators as suitable for discussion on the Adjournment and they will be taken at the conclusion of business.
